Fields:
field convergence_tolerance: DakotaFloat = -1.7976931348623157e+308

Stopping criterion based on objective function or statistics convergence

Constraints:
  • func = <function _serialize_dakota_float at 0x7f2a3de76700>

  • return_type = float | str

  • when_used = json

field distribution: DistributionCumulComplContext1Cumulative | DistributionCumulComplContext1Complementary [Optional]

Selection of cumulative or complementary cumulative functions

field export_approx_points_file: GlobalReliabilityExportApproxPointsFile | None = None

Output file for surrogate model value evaluations

field final_solutions: int = 0

Number of designs returned as the best solutions

Constraints:
  • ge = 0

field gen_reliability_levels: GenReliabilityLevelsGenReliabilityLevels | None = None

Specify generalized relability levels at which to estimate the corresponding response value

field gp_implementation: GlobalReliabilitySurfpack | GlobalReliabilityDakota | GlobalReliabilityExperimental | None = None

GP Implementation

field id_method: str | None = None

Name the method block; helpful when there are multiple

field import_build_points_file: ImportBuildImportBuildPointsFile | None = None

File containing points you wish to use to build a surrogate

field initial_samples: int = 0

Initial number of samples for sampling-based methods

field max_iterations: int = 9223372036854775807

Number of iterations allowed for optimizers and adaptive UQ methods

Constraints:
  • ge = 0

field model_pointer: str | None = None

Identifier for model block to be used by a method

field output: Debug | Verbose | Normal | Quiet | Silent [Optional]

Control how much method information is written to the screen and output file

field probability_levels: ProbabilityLevelsContext2ProbabilityLevels | None = None

Specify probability levels at which to estimate the corresponding response value

field response_levels: ResponseLevelsComputeProbGenContext1ResponseLevels | None = None

Values at which to estimate desired statistics for each response

field rng: RngOptionsContext2Mt19937 | RngOptionsContext2Rnum2 [Optional]

Selection of a random number generator

field seed: int | None = None

Seed of the random number generator

Constraints:
  • gt = 0

field space: XGP | UGP [Required]

Approximation

field use_derivatives: Literal[True] | None = None

Use derivative data to construct surrogate models
